T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The application belongs to the technical field of ship power system, and particularly relates to a double-stator beam wheel rim propeller structure for underwater operation. BACKGROUND

[0002] Under the background of modern science and technology, submarines have become an important force for ocean security of various countries due to their excellent concealment. As a core component of the submarine, the performance of the propulsion system directly determines the operation efficiency and survivability of the submarine. With the continuous progress of detection technology, especially the increasing maturity of acoustic detection technology, submarines are facing severe concealment problems. The traditional propeller propulsion method gradually exposes its limitations in reducing noise and improving propulsion efficiency, and it is difficult to meet the underwater operation requirements of submarines in a high-speed and low-noise environment. Under this background, the pump-jet propeller emerges as the times require.

[0003] From the structure, the submarine pump-jet propeller is composed of a ring-shaped guide pipe, a stator and a rotor. The ring-shaped guide pipe can shield noise, the stator can make the rotor flow produce pre-rotation or absorb the rotor tail flow energy, and the rotor produces thrust. According to the front and rear positions of the stator and the rotor, the pump-jet propeller is divided into "front stator type" and "rear stator type", and the former is mostly used in submarines and the latter is mostly used in torpedoes. In terms of research status, the pump-jet propeller has shown many advantages. Compared with the seven-leaf large skew propeller, it has high propulsion efficiency, the stator and the guide pipe can reduce energy loss and improve effective thrust; low radiation noise, the guide pipe shielding and uniform inflow can greatly reduce the low-frequency line spectrum noise and broadband spectrum sound level total noise; and it can effectively delay the generation of blade cavitation and improve the low-noise speed of the submarine.

[0004] However, the pump-jet propeller has complex configuration and structure, high requirements for the cooperation between parts, and great difficulty in design, manufacture and installation; the weight is 2-3 times that of the ordinary propeller, which has a great influence on the trim of the hull, the structural strength and the shaft vibration, and there are problems such as high weight, high cost, high noise caused by cavitation generated by high speed, low propeller efficiency and the like. [0018] The beneficial effects of the present application are as follows:

[0019] The present application adopts a beam tube and a rim drive, which improves the rotation speed of the propeller to reach the target thrust, and reduces the volume requirement of the transmission device. Compared with the traditional pump-jet propeller, the propeller reduces the cost, reduces the rotation speed, and improves the efficiency of the propeller.

[0020] The front deflection stator and the rear deflection stator of the present application have twisted stator blades, which can improve flow guiding, reduce flow loss, and suppress vibration and noise by optimizing the pressure distribution of the fluid, thereby improving energy conversion efficiency. And the twisted stator can adjust the blade angle according to the velocity gradient of the fluid to optimize the energy transmission process.

[0021] The present application adopts rim drive instead of paddle shaft drive, which saves the energy loss of the transmission shaft and saves the storage space of the ship / boat, and improves the economy of the whole vehicle. Compared with the traditional propeller blade tip, the rim propeller has an annular shape, which limits the transverse flow of the tip fluid, suppresses the formation of vortex, and improves the propelling efficiency.

[0022] The beam tube of this invention can concentrate the thruster pressure in a single direction, greatly improving thrust performance and reducing unnecessary thrust loss. Furthermore, this structural design can reduce the rotor speed at which the target thrust is achieved, thereby delaying cavitation formation on the rotor surface to some extent and suppressing rotor cavitation noise.

[0023] This invention combines a beam tube and a twisted stator with a rear-mounted twisted structure. The twisted stator adjusts the water flow to a more uniform axial flow, while the beam tube maintains stable water pressure, preventing severe cavitation generation in the propulsion system even at high speeds or under varying operating conditions. This not only reduces the mechanical noise and cavitation noise of the propulsion system but also significantly improves the acoustic stealth of the underwater vehicle. Attached Figure Description

[0039] In this embodiment, first, the front deflection stator 3 performs a flow straightening action on the incoming flow, causing the incoming flow to generate a certain amount of pre-rotation, so that it enters the rotor at an appropriate angle to provide more stable and ideal inflow conditions for the rotor. By optimizing the inflow conditions of the rotor, the energy loss in the flow process is reduced, so that the rotor can more effectively convert energy into thrust when interacting with the water flow, thereby improving the propulsion efficiency of the entire pump-jet propeller and driving the submarine and other equipment to move forward at a higher efficiency. On the other hand, the front stator makes the rotor inflow field more uniform, reducing the pulsating force generated by the rotor during rotation due to uneven water flow, thereby reducing the line spectrum radiation noise of the propeller; and the improvement of the inflow conditions also makes the water flow inside the pump-jet propeller more stable, reducing the unstable flow phenomena such as vortex, further reducing the noise. Finally, as part of the pump-jet propeller structure, the front stator plays the role of fixing the annular guide pipe, keeping the guide pipe in the correct position and posture, ensuring the stability and reliability of the entire pump-jet propeller structure, and ensuring its normal operation.

[0040] ​In this embodiment, the rear twist stator 2 mainly plays a role in absorbing rotational energy and adjusting the direction of thrust. Because the rotor will make the water flow rotate when working, the rear stator can absorb the rotational energy in the rotor wake, convert this part of the energy that would otherwise be lost into useful propulsion energy, improve the overall efficiency of the propeller, and make the propeller more effectively convert the input energy into thrust to push the equipment forward. By reasonably designing the twist angle and shape of the rear stator blade, the direction of the water flow can be fine-tuned, thereby controlling the direction of the thrust generated by the propeller to a certain extent, so that the propeller can better meet the needs of the equipment in different navigation states.

[0041] In this embodiment, the rim transmission device integrates the motor rotor and the propeller, eliminating the gear transmission shaft and its cabin-penetrating and sealing structure in the traditional propulsion system, reducing energy loss in the transmission process, and in the traditional propulsion system, as the propulsion power increases, the main engine power and volume, and the propulsion shaft size will increase, and the shaft length may increase to tens of meters or even hundreds of meters. The rim propeller structure is compact, does not require a long shaft, greatly saves cabin space, and makes the internal space layout of the ship more flexible and reasonable.

[0042] The blade 9 adopts a rim drive mode, and the acute angle edge of the blade is rounded. The inner center of the blade connecting pipe is provided with a bearing corresponding to the bearing groove on the propeller shaft, so that the blade and the propeller shaft are tightly connected, the structure is more stable, and the smooth rotation of the blade is also ensured. Compared with the traditional propeller shaft drive, this rim drive mode reduces the energy loss caused by the vibration of the propeller shaft and the vibration of the blade, and improves the propeller propulsion efficiency. Meanwhile, front and rear streamlined hub heads are respectively installed on the front and rear of the propeller shaft, thereby reducing the influence of the coming flow resistance and having a flow rectifying effect on the wake, so that the propeller can operate more stably.

The guide pipe tail is provided with the beam cylinder, the device can reduce the divergence range of the tail flow, the tail flow is diverged in a fixed area, the pressure concentration area is more evenly distributed, and therefore the influence of the tail flow on the propeller can be reduced and the stability of the propeller can be improved.

[0050] As shown in the accompanying drawings, Figure 10 As shown, the guide pipe 8 has a rim clamping groove 13 inside, the rim transmission device 5 is mounted in the rim clamping groove 13, and the rim clamping groove has a power system connecting hole. The guide pipe is used as a connecting carrier of the stator, the rim and the beam cylinder.

[0051] In the embodiment, the paddle shaft 4, the front paddle hub cap 6 and the rear paddle hub cap 12 are used to guarantee the stability of the propelling device and the fixing effect of the paddle blade, provide a fixed center and direction for the rotation of the propeller or rotor, and guarantee that the propeller or rotor can rotate stably according to the design requirements, so that the direction of the generated thrust or lift is stable.

[0052] In the embodiment, the guide pipe 8, the paddle shaft 4, the front paddle hub cap 6, the rear paddle hub cap 12, the front stator 3, the rear stator 2 and the tail beam cylinder 1 are made of copper alloy materials, and the rim transmission device is made of light metal material and is ceramicized on the surface of the propeller.

[0053] The front torsion stator plays a pre-rotation role for the rotor inflow. The rear torsion stator plays a role in adjusting the blade torsion angle according to the fluid velocity, so as to better absorb the tail flow energy of the rotor. The beam cylinder is used to constrain the tail flow, concentrate the pressure at the tail of the propeller in the same direction beam, so as to play a role in improving the propelling efficiency.
